Best Fiber Drink For Constipation FAQs

Are there any dietary restrictions when consuming fiber drinks for constipation?

When it comes to consuming fiber drinks for constipation, there are no significant dietary restrictions. However, it is important to note that excessive consumption of these drinks may cause diarrhea, bloating, gas, and abdominal discomfort, especially if you are not used to consuming high amounts of fiber in your diet.

It is advisable to start with a small amount of fiber drink and gradually increase the intake until you reach the desired effect. It is also recommended to drink plenty of water along with the fiber drinks to help prevent dehydration and to aid in digestion.

If you have any pre-existing medical conditions or are taking any medication, it is important to consult with a healthcare professional before adding fiber drinks to your diet. Additionally, it is crucial to choose high-quality fiber drinks that are free from additives and preservatives, and to follow the manufacturer's instructions for use.

Are there any specific brands of fiber drinks that are recommended for constipation relief?

Yes, there are several brands of fiber drinks that are recommended for constipation relief. One of the most popular and widely used brands is Metamucil. Metamucil contains psyllium husk, a natural source of soluble fiber that helps to increase the bulk of stools and promote regular bowel movements. Another brand that is recommended for constipation relief is Benefiber. Benefiber also contains soluble fiber, but it is derived from wheat dextrin instead of psyllium husk. Other brands that may be helpful for constipation relief include Citrucel and FiberCon. It is important to note that while fiber drinks can be helpful for constipation relief, it is also important to drink plenty of water and to make dietary changes to promote regular bowel movements. If you have chronic constipation or other digestive issues, it is important to consult with a healthcare provider to determine the best treatment plan for you.

Can fiber drinks cause any side effects for constipated individuals?

Fiber drinks are usually recommended for people who suffer from constipation as they help to add bulk to stool, soften it and ease its passage through the digestive tract. However, in some cases, fiber drinks can cause side effects for constipated individuals.

One of the most common side effects of fiber drinks is bloating and gas. This occurs because fiber is not easily digested and can ferment in the gut, leading to the production of gas. This can be uncomfortable for some people, particularly those with sensitive digestive systems.

Another potential side effect of fiber drinks is cramping and abdominal discomfort. This can occur if too much fiber is consumed too quickly, or if the individual is not drinking enough water along with the fiber drink. It is important to start with a small amount of fiber and gradually increase it over time, while also ensuring adequate hydration.

In rare cases, some people may experience allergic reactions to the ingredients in fiber drinks. Symptoms of an allergic reaction can include hives, itching, and difficulty breathing. If any of these symptoms occur, medical attention should be sought immediately.

Overall, fiber drinks can be a helpful tool for constipated individuals, but it is important to be aware of the potential side effects and to use them in moderation.

Can I drink fiber drinks if I have other digestive issues besides constipation?

Fiber drinks are a popular supplement for people looking to improve their digestive health. However, if you have other digestive issues besides constipation, it's important to speak with your healthcare provider before adding fiber drinks to your diet.

If you have conditions such as ir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), inflammatory bowel disease (IBD), or g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D), certain types of fiber may exacerbate your symptoms. For example, soluble fiber can help alleviate constipation but may worsen symptoms of IBS.

Your healthcare provider can help you determine which types of fiber are safe and appropriate for your specific condition. They may also recommend adjusting your fiber intake gradually to avoid any potential digestive discomfort.

In general, it's important to consume a balanced diet that includes a variety of fiber-rich foods such as f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and legumes. Fiber supplements should be used as a supplement and not a replacement for a healthy diet.

Should I choose a soluble or insoluble fiber drink for constipation?

When it comes to choosing a fiber drink for constipation, both soluble and insoluble fibers are beneficial in their own ways. Soluble fiber dissolves in water and forms a gel-like substance in the intestines, which helps to soften stools and regulate bowel movements. On the other hand, insoluble fiber adds bulk to the stool and helps it pass through the digestive system more easily.

If you are experiencing constipation, it is important to choose a fiber drink that contains both soluble and insoluble fibers. This will help to provide a well-rounded approach to your digestive health. Look for drinks that contain a blend of fibers, such as psyllium, oat bran, and flaxseed.

It is also important to stay hydrated when increasing your fiber intake. Drink plenty of water throughout the day to help keep your stools soft and avoid exacerbating constipation.

In summary, both soluble and insoluble fiber drinks can be beneficial for constipation, but it is best to choose a drink that contains a blend of fibers and to stay hydrated throughout the day.

What are some natural ingredients to look for in a fiber drink for constipation?

There are many natural ingredients that can be found in a fiber drink that may help alleviate constipation. One of the most common is psyllium husk, which is a type of soluble fiber that absorbs water and helps to soften stools, making them easier to pass. Another ingredient to look for is flaxseed, which has a high fiber content and can also help to lubricate the intestines. Chia seeds are also a good source of fiber and can help to regulate bowel movements. Additionally, ingredients like prune juice, aloe vera, and ginger can help to stimulate the digestive system and promote regularity. When choosing a fiber drink for constipation, it is important to read the label carefully and choose a product that contains a variety of natural ingredients that work synergistically to promote healthy digestion and regularity. It is also important to drink plenty of water when consuming a fiber drink to help it work effectively.
